Study of Babies Did Not Disclose Risks, U.S. Finds; New York Times, 4/10/13
Sabrina Tavernise, New York Times; Study of Babies Did Not Disclose Risks, U.S. Finds:
"A federal agency has found that a number of prestigious universities failed to tell more than a thousand families in a government-financed study of oxygen levels for extremely premature babies that the risks could include increased chances of blindness or death."
